This role is an Operations Program Analyst for Apple's Distribution Centre Operations in the EMEIA region. The primary focus is on program governance, vendor partnerships, data-driven insights, and continuous improvement within the distribution network. While the role involves identifying opportunities to automate and improve processes, including through AI tooling, it does not involve building or shipping AI models or agents. The role requires strong analytical, communication, and project management skills, with a focus on operational excellence and managing a portfolio of initiatives.

What you'd actually do

  1. Own and maintain management systems for Value Added Services and AppleCare Engineering programs, tracking status, risks, and milestones across a dynamic project portfolio
  2. Maintain the EMEIA operations roadmap, ensuring alignment across project owners and delivery timelines
  3. Prepare executive-ready updates and briefing materials that give leadership clear visibility of progress and risk
  4. Serve as primary operational contact for a third-party logistics partner running a distribution centre in Cork, Ireland, managing performance reviews, cadences, and issue resolution
  5. Consolidate and manage KPI reporting across EMEIA Finished Goods and AppleCare operations, partnering with the central planning team
